Radio frequency connector with wiring protection structure
Technical Field
The utility model relates to a radio frequency connector technical field specifically is a radio frequency connector with wiring protection architecture.
Background
The radio frequency connector is one of electrical connectors, a contact pin is fixedly connected in the connector generally, and the contact pin is inserted into a jack of a socket to realize the connection of an electrical cable, and the radio frequency connector has the characteristics of miniaturization, convenience, large capacity and the like.
The radio frequency connector is mostly through the transmission of the female butt joint realization cable of connector male head and connector, and the joint is protected to the single rubber pad that most adopt, just leads to the radio frequency connector when outdoor use, can lead to device sealing performance to reduce because the influence of external environment, the barrier propterty of the device that significantly reduces.
Therefore, water drops may flow into the connector through the plug, which may affect the transmission of signals or current and affect the service life of the device.

Example 1
Please refer to fig. 1-4, this embodiment provides a radio frequency connector with a wiring protection structure, including a connector male head 1, a connector female head 2 and a cable 3, a protection cover 4 is fixedly connected to the outer wall of the connector female head 2, an L-shaped spacing ring 5 is slidably connected to the outer wall of the connector male head 1, a fixing plate 6 is fixedly connected to the upper and lower sides of the L-shaped spacing ring 5, a clamping groove 7 is formed in the bottom of the fixing plate 6, a fixing groove 8 is formed in the top of the protection cover 4 and corresponds to the clamping groove 7, a spacing spring 9 is fixedly connected to the bottom of the fixing groove 8, a spacing block 10 is fixedly connected to the top of the spacing spring 9, a spacing block 10 is slidably connected to the clamping groove 7, the outside of the radio frequency connector is protected by the protection cover 4, the stability of the use of the internal parts of the device is ensured, meanwhile, the spacing block 10 is driven to automatically pop up under the action of the spacing spring 9, the clamping groove 7, the rapid fixing of the protection cover 4 is realized, the service quality of the device is ensured, the service life of the whole device is prolonged, and the technical problem of poor wiring protection performance in the prior art is solved.
